What You'll Do:

  • Provide customer service to staff, visitors, and/or residents by following site-specific security-related procedures, policies, and post orders, including emergency response activities when appropriate.
  • Conduct regular and random armed patrols of buildings, grounds, and perimeter areas to help to deter unauthorized activity; working environments and conditions may vary by location.
  • Monitor access points and verify credentials for entry, issue visitor directions, and/or assist with vehicle screening in accordance with site requirements.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, requesting assistance from Allied Universal leadership and/or local emergency services as needed.
  • Document patrol activity, unusual conditions, and/or incidents using written reports and required logs, and communicate relevant information during shift briefings and post transitions.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Possess an armed guard card and/or license.
  • CPR and/or First Aid certification is preferred.
  • Handcuffs, pepper spray, and/or baton certification is preferred.
  • A guard card and/or license is preferred.
  • Be at least 21 years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Participate in industry-specific security training programs.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ver's license will be required for driving positions only.
